Understanding Decentralized Exchanges in the Crypto Ecosystem
1. Decentralized exchanges (DEXs) operate without a central authority, allowing users to trade directly from their wallets. This model eliminates the need for intermediaries, reducing counterparty risk and increasing user control over funds.
2. Smart contracts power most DEX platforms, automatically executing trades when predefined conditions are met. These self-executing agreements run on blockchain networks like Ethereum, ensuring transparency and immutability of transactions.
3. Liquidity pools are fundamental to many DEXs, replacing traditional order books. Users contribute cryptocurrency pairs to these pools and earn fees from trades executed against their deposited assets.
4. One major advantage of DEXs is resistance to censorship and reduced vulnerability to exchange shutdowns or regulatory seizures. Since private keys remain with users, there's no centralized point of failure that can be exploited by attackers or authorities.
5. However, DEXs often face challenges related to transaction speed and high gas fees during network congestion. Users must also exercise caution when interacting with smart contracts to avoid phishing attacks or fraudulent tokens.
The Role of Stablecoins in Reducing Volatility
1. Stablecoins serve as a bridge between traditional finance and the volatile world of cryptocurrencies. By pegging their value to fiat currencies like the US dollar, they offer stability for traders and investors.
2. There are several types of stablecoins: fiat-collateralized, crypto-collateralized, and algorithmic. Each type uses different mechanisms to maintain price parity, with varying degrees of success and risk.
3. Fiat-backed stablecoins such as USDT and USDC hold reserves in bank accounts, providing transparency through regular audits and attestation reports. These are among the most widely adopted due to their simplicity and reliability.
4. In times of market turmoil, traders often move into stablecoins to preserve capital without exiting the crypto ecosystem. This behavior has made stablecoins integral to trading strategies across both centralized and decentralized platforms.
5. Regulatory scrutiny around stablecoin issuance has increased, particularly concerning reserve composition and redemption guarantees. Compliance with financial regulations remains a key challenge for issuers operating globally.
NFT Marketplaces and Their Impact on Digital Ownership
1. Non-fungible tokens (NFTs) have redefined digital ownership by enabling verifiable scarcity and provenance on the blockchain. Artists, musicians, and creators now use NFTs to monetize digital content directly.
2. NFT marketplaces like OpenSea and Blur allow users to mint, buy, and sell unique digital assets ranging from artwork to virtual real estate. Transactions occur using cryptocurrency, typically Ether, and require wallet connectivity.
3. Royalty systems built into NFT smart contracts enable creators to receive a percentage of sales whenever their work is resold. This feature provides ongoing revenue streams previously unavailable in traditional art markets.
4. Despite criticism over environmental impact and speculative bubbles, NFTs continue to find utility in gaming, identity verification, and intellectual property management. Projects integrating NFTs into gameplay mechanics or access control demonstrate long-term potential beyond collectibles.
5. Market dynamics for NFTs are highly sensitive to trends and influencer activity. Sudden spikes in demand can lead to rapid price increases, while loss of interest results in illiquidity and declining valuations across collections.

What is slippage tolerance in decentralized trading?Slippage tolerance refers to the maximum price difference a trader is willing to accept between the expected price of a trade and the actual execution price. On DEXs, high volatility or low liquidity can cause significant slippage, leading to unfavorable exchange rates if not properly configured.
How do yield farming protocols generate returns for users?Yield farming involves supplying liquidity to DeFi protocols in exchange for rewards, often paid in governance tokens or trading fees. Returns are generated through mechanisms such as lending interest, swap fees, and token incentives designed to bootstrap platform usage.
What distinguishes Layer 1 from Layer 2 blockchain solutions?Layer 1 blockchains are base networks like Bitcoin or Solana that handle transactions natively. Layer 2 solutions, such as Arbitrum or Lightning Network, operate on top of Layer 1 to enhance scalability and reduce transaction costs by processing operations off-chain before settling on the mainnet.
Why is impermanent loss a concern for liquidity providers?Impermanent loss occurs when the value of assets in a liquidity pool changes relative to holding them outside the pool. If one token's price rises significantly compared to the other, the provider may end up with less value than if they had simply held the assets, even after accounting for earned fees.
